The name Genesis is of Greek origin and it means "origin" or "beginning". It comes from the Greek word "γένεσις" (genēsis) which is derived from the verb "γεννάω" (gennao) meaning "to beget" or "to produce". In the Bible, Genesis is the name of the first book of the Old Testament, which tells the story of the creation of the world and the beginning of humanity. The name Genesis is often associated with new beginnings, fresh starts, and the birth of new life.The name Genesis has been in use since ancient times, and it continues to be a popular name for boys and girls around the world. It has been used as a given name, a surname, and as a name for various products, companies, and organizations.Overall, the name Genesis has a strong and positive connotation as it is associated with the start of something new and exciting.
